Chapter 103: Who was the bigger victim?

The first alert came from buzzing on her smart watch. Then she saw the breaking news banner: "Masked Square Assault: Game of Love between two sick partners." It wasn’t just the messages but photos too.

She exchanged a sharp glance with Linlin. They had just finished speaking with the victim--her denial was raw. Her pain was deep, her fear was high and now the press was running with a bad version of events. A version that came from the suspect.

It was all splashed across the headlines before the investigation had even settled.

Liwu’s stomach tightened. This was not a coincidence. Either the puppet master or someone inside the department had leaked evidence. For now, she chose to believe that it was the puppet master, looking to continue the destruction of Jinling.

A scream came from the bed.

Liwu and Linlin turned around. Jinling had a phone in her hand. She was looking at the same thing they were looking at. Her body was trembling.

"It’s everywhere," she cried, "they are saying I told him to do it. They are showing my pictures. Everyone will think I wanted this."

Liwu sat on the bed and gave the young woman a partial hug. "Listen to me, I believe you. These messages are not yours. Someone set you up and now they have leaked it to destroy you."

Jinling covered her eyes, her shoulders shook as she wailed in despair. "Who would do this to me? I am a good person. I did not do this, how do I prove it?"

Liwu’s jaw tightened. "We will prove it for you. And when we do, I promise to have every newspaper in the country declare your innocence. It’s okay, everything is going to be okay."

The room was mostly quiet, only the sound of Jinling’s sobs could be heard. For a girl that had been lucky her whole life, this was one of the worst ways to be introducing to bad luck.

Moments later, Jinling’s parents returned. Liwu and Linlin drove back to the precinct. Everyone had already seen the news, the whole precinct was buzzing was with it.

Chief Abby stopped Liwu before she went in to interrogate Beimo again. "How is the victim?"

"Not good. Someone is out to ruin her--not just ruin but humiliate her. Whoever it is, they hate her so much. I truly hope the mastermind is behind this and not one of us."

The Chief had a solemn look on his face. He had already bolted out of his office as soon as the news broke. He had locked down the evidence and the chain of custody for Beimo’s phone was being investigated. If someone inside was feeding information to the press, they would be in serious trouble.

Xuanji walked over, waving a piece of paper. "I have news--good news. After a thorough investigation into the accounts, pictures and on line secret life of our victim, tech has confirmed that this was a digital snare. Her phone has spy ware. The accounts were fake. I don’t know whose toes Mr. Hu was promising to lick after they were dipped in honey but it was not Jinling."

Liwu sighed. She leaned against the wall, seeking for a short moment of support. At least now they knew for sure that Jinling was not involved.

When she walked back into the room He Xiao Yi was still there, making Beimo take some tests.

"Mr. Hu, Miss Jinling does not know you."

He smirked. "She’s lying. She’s just embarrassed. I showed you everything. Three months--we have been together for three months. Why would I invent this? Why would I assault a woman in public and risk everything?"

Liwu leaned forward. "Because someone wanted you to. Because someone wanted her destroyed. Because someone wanted both to you caught in a trap."

Beimo’s smirk faltered. "What do you mean by that?"

"That someone hated either one or both of you and they set this up to ruin you." Liwu said. "They created created a fake account in her likeness, fed you messages, sent you stolen pictures. They manipulated you into believing it was her. Now, they have spread this everywhere by leaking these messages and pictures to the press. Two lives ruined, one crime committed."

Hu Beimo jumped back."Woah! I did not commit any crime."

"Sit down." Xiao Yi commanded. "Your life is about to become very complicated. Knowingly or unknowingly, you participated in a crime. All we can do here is collect evidence and leave the rest to the prosecution."

Liwu slid a paper and pen to Beimu. "I need you to write down the names of anyone you can think of that hates you to a point of doing something like this. Start with women. We have a list from Jinling. We want to see if there are any names in common. We also need to know about the woman that held Jinling down as you assaulted her."

"I did not even know it was a woman." Beimo shouted. "She made the same signal Jinling talked about in her texts. I assumed it was someone else that she had included in the plan. I don’t understand what is going on. I need to talk to Jinling." 𝚏𝗿𝗲𝐞𝚠𝕖𝐛𝗻𝗼𝐯𝕖𝚕.𝚌𝗼𝗺

"You are never coming near her ever again." He Xiao Yi told Beimu. "She is not your girlfriend. In her mind, you will forever be the man that assaulted her."

"But I love her." Beimu said softly.

"She does not even know you exist." He Xiao Yi told him. "Focus on what’s important. You were both deceived. You were puppets dancing to strings you couldn’t see."

Beimu’s face crumpled. "Who was it? Who did this? Why us?"

Liwu’s gaze hardened. "That’s what we’ll find out. But know this clearly: the account is not hers. The messages were fabricated. The pictures were stolen and taken illegally. Jinling is not your girlfriend and you can never go near her again."

Beimu lowered his head, running his hands through his hair. "But what about me?" he whispered. "I am victim too." He slumped in the chair, the weight of realization pressing down.
